Transaction f48a72234c200830fb1841191f52391c02dfe23ee8d276c14ddcecf18c2521d5
1 Input
2 Outputs
- f48a72234c200830fb1841191f52391c02dfe23ee8d276c14ddcecf18c2521d5:0
- f48a72234c200830fb1841191f52391c02dfe23ee8d276c14ddcecf18c2521d5:1
value 4878510876
address 121NrHPcrXeiiEvYKS8FPwkdCqd4BWNCya
value 43688124
address 1E5ZyU7pthe8mA6gENNu5pJV1Lw4nMbuTG